The Heartbreak Hotel Reverb That Broke Physics
from The Second Track · host Podcaster
Elvis's first RCA hit wasn't just a vocal performance—it was an acoustic illusion that shouldn't have worked. We dive into how a makeshift echo chamber in a Nashville bathroom created the most copied sound effect in popular music, and why modern studios still can't quite replicate what happened in that tiny tiled room.
